Pierre Savard 1737–1809 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 13 May 1737

Birth Location: Petite Riviere, Charlevoix Quebec, Canada

Death Date: Jan 15 1809

Death Location: Ile Aux Coudres, Charlevoix, Quebec, Canada

Father: Pierre Savard

Mother: Marie-Josèphte Bouchard

Spouse(s):

Children(s):

In 1737, Pierre Savard entered the world in Petite Riviere, Charlevoix Quebec, Canada, born to Pierre Savard And Marie Josephte Bouchard. Pierre Savard passed away in 1809 in Ile Aux Coudres, Charlevoix, Quebec, Canada.
